WoodSongs Show #710 2Cellos and Sarah Morgan -  photos by Larry Neuzel




Show #710
Sarah Morgan and 2Cellos


East Tennessee native Sarah Morgan is only 18 and has incorporated the rich musical heritage of the area into her music
Sarah Morgan has won multiple titles for her Appalachian dulcimer work including the 2012 National Mountain Dulcimer Championship
Sarah Morgan performs traditional Appalachian melodies and haunting old time tunes with fresh harmonies and a progressive drive








Preshow - Lyric Theatre foyer
2Cellos are young Croatian cellists Luka Sulic and Stjepan Hauser
2Cellos - the duo has achieved sensational success by taking the cello to a new level and breaking the boundaries between different genres of music






2Cellos - their unique cello version of Michael Jackson’s “Smooth Criminal” took the world by storm
2Cellos - within only a week, their YouTube video became a huge viral sensation leading to a record deal with Sony Masterworks and an invitation to join Elton John on his worldwide tour
Sarah Morgan lends a new feel to seemingly "old" tunes, while accompanying pure and heartfelt vocals with the unpretentious sound of the Appalachian dulcimer
